Middleware for Data Visualization in VO-enabled Data Archives
Ivan Zolotukhin, Igor Chilingarian

TL;DR
This paper introduces a middleware solution that enables seamless visualization and exploration of complex astronomical datasets in Virtual Observatory (VO) frameworks through web-based interfaces and client interaction automation.
Contribution
It presents a novel middleware integrating PLASTIC-enabled Java applets and JavaScript for web-based control of VO client applications, simplifying data access and visualization.
Findings
Enables one-click launch of VO client software from web archives.
Simplifies access to complex datasets for non-expert users.
Facilitates integration of VO data archives with visualization tools.
Abstract
We present a middleware for visualization and exploration of complex datasets in a VO framework, that performs interaction between data archives and existing VO client applications using PLASTIC. It comprises: (1) PLASTIC-enabled Java control applet, integrated into archive web-pages and interacting with VO applications; (2) cross-browser compatible JavaScript part managing PLASTIC-aware VO Clients (launch, data manipulation) by means of Java LiveConnect. This (or similar) solution is an essential for the new generation VO-enabled data archives providing access to complex observational and theoretical datasets (3D-spectroscopy, N-body simulations, etc.) through web-interface. Thanks to PLASTIC capabilities it is possible to start all necessary client software with a single-click in the archive query result page in a web-browser. This simplifies the scientific usage of the VO resources…
Peer Reviews
No public reviews on file for this paper yet. If you reviewed it on a platform where reviews are public (OpenReview, ICLR, NeurIPS, ICML), you can paste yours below so the community can read it here.
Videos
No videos yet. Explain this paper in a talk, walkthrough, or lecture? Add one.
Taxonomy
TopicsTraffic Prediction and Management Techniques · Advanced Computational Techniques and Applications · Distributed and Parallel Computing Systems
